Chinese Food Blogger Lands In Trouble After Eating Great White Shark

A young female food blogger from China is under the police investigation for cooking and eating up a Great White Shark.

The blogger was identified as Tizi when her video surfaced on the internet. The matter has been taken very seriously as the creature which was prepared as a cuisine belonged to the category of protected species.

Tizi is reported to have over 7.8 million followers on the Chinese streaming channel; Douyin. In the video shared on the site, the woman could be seen purchasing the two-meter-long shark at a seafood shop in Nanchong and later preparing a meal out of it.

The video has been removed since the issue raised concerns, according to South China Morning Post. However, following a backlash online, the local police have started an investigation into the incident.

Tizi maintains that she obtained the fish “legally” and said that she had sought legal representation

She’s known for her videos where she eats rare, unusual and sometimes endangered animals.

In her latest video, Tizi covers the roasted tail of the young “shark” in pepper before picking it up in her hands and tucking into it.

“It may look vicious, but it’s meat is truly super tender,” she says.

According to a caption on the video, the great white shark was “bred in captivity,” but many commenters disputed that it was possible to keep a great white in a tank.

She told local Sichuan news site Red Star News that people who criticised her video were “talking nonsense”.

One Weibo user said: “I’ve seen her videos before. They were outrageous. She also ate a crocodile and a golden giant salamander … It was extremely disturbing.”

“She literally eats anything to grab eyeballs. I was horrified when seeing her eat a crocodile tail once,” another added.
